This report tries to bridge the gap between the practical application and the underlying chemistry of sol gel processes as they apply to the production of ceramic nuclear fuel. The relevant principles of colloid chemistry are discussed to provide a suitable background from which to review nearly 25 years of development of sol gel technology in the nuclear industry. The two components of a sol gel process, sol formation and gelation, are discussed separately as well as a process known as gel precipitation that can be used to gel either sols or solutions. A process is identified that appears to be the most suited to the demands of remote fabrication. 40 refs. (Atomindex citation 20:007820)
